What are you using ? Anybody got any suggestions on a good one to get. I have some I am looking at:
Wicked lights Scan Pro
Nite Snipe by predator hunters outdoors
Kill Light by elusive whitetail Tech
Sniper Hawg lights
Will be using it for Coyotes and setting up Decoys thanks...

I use the wicked scan pro. Pretty impressive! I would say it lights up out to 150-200 yards depending on conditions. Not to heavy, after a full night you notice it. Either weight or from turning the head constantly. If I needed, I would buy another.
